Local Councils explore advanced FOGO solutions with Gaia EnviroTech

Feb 20, 2025 | Composter, FOGO

Gaia EnviroTech had the pleasure of hosting an open day at the Creswick Transfer Station, where we proudly showcased our innovative In-Vessel Rapid Composting systems and the high-quality compost we produce.

The event included presentations by the Gaia team, who took attendees through composting principles and the operational details behind our technology. A special thank you to the Hepburn Shire Council team for their warm welcome and for sharing their experience working alongside Gaia EnviroTech.

It was fantastic to connect with local Victorian councils and organisations, with attendees from Buloke, Horsham, Mount Alexander, Northern Grampians, Pyrenees, and Wyndham joining us at the open day to explore Gaia’s FOGO (Food Organics, Garden Organics) services.

Following the event, we had the opportunity to host the attendees at Gaia HQ in Ballarat, where we showcased our office, real-time monitoring of the compost, manufacturing process, and the Gaia biolab.
